Transaction 43b775035b31b40e5dc98557e3b670e0449698a8404767cc8ac7915eb9629321

1 Input
2 Outputs
  • 43b775035b31b40e5dc98557e3b670e0449698a8404767cc8ac7915eb9629321:0
  • value  49980000
    address  13Pzhb8yh5BfNXaqmqGoP1KC7jY1uAz9xm
  • 43b775035b31b40e5dc98557e3b670e0449698a8404767cc8ac7915eb9629321:1
  • value  150001184
    address  3GWMPM2ngFRN3WgU7b6V4aoCqABzjbF6mH